Argos

Argos is an online retailer with multiple channels in the UK offers a wide range of products. It was established in 1973 and provides everything from toys, technology and furniture to homeware. Customers can browse through the catalog at their leisure, choose what is the best Online shopping in Uk they want to purchase and then go to a local store to collect.

The company's Sampling Programme allows suppliers to receive feedback from customers on their products. This allows them to identify opportunities to improve their product design or the message. All brands are invited to try regardless of size or share of the market.

A stalwart of the British high-street Argos has been operating for more than 50 years, and is known for its catalog-style shopping experience. Argos was among the first retailers to introduce a website, and it is now the third most-loved online retailer in the UK. Argos's success in brick-and-mortar and online sales is largely due to its large investment in store technology. This includes replacing catalogs that were laminated with kiosks made of electronic technology. The chain offers click-and collect in its stores and runs several Argos stores-in-shops within supermarket chains.

Debenhams

Debenhams is among the most historic department stores in the United Kingdom, founded in 1778 as a high-end drapers' store located in London's Wigmore Street. The company has grown to become a major player in the British retail sector, with more than 200 large stores around the world and exclusive partnerships with top designers Jasper Conran and Julien Macdonald.

In 1985, the retailer was purchased by Burton Group, which later joined forces with the Arcadia retail empire, which was headed by Sir Philip Green. Within a couple of years, profits declined and debts grew since the retailer was entangled in leases that cost a lot of money.

In 2021 the brand was bought by online rival Boohoo and its physical stores closed. Two years later the closing, only 4 of 10 former Debenhams locations across GB have been reoccupied, and the remainder remain vacant. Some of the stores that were once there have been converted into mixed-use developments, while others have been converted for other brands, such as Next Beauty Hall and The Range. Wales is the most occupied of former delbhams sites followed by Northern Ireland and the Midlands.

House of Fraser

House of Fraser, a chain of department stores founded in Glasgow in 1849, is situated in Scotland. It was initially a drapery store, then added a variety of other items including luggage and shoes. Later, the company began to expand, acquiring rival stores like Bentalls. The company expanded its own clothing line, introducing the Linea label.

Despite their expansion, House of Fraser continued to struggle with the evolving shopping habits of UK consumers. Their financial difficulties were exacerbated by the growth of online retailers, as well as the decline of traditional high-street stores. In addition, the business had too much inventory and what is the best Online shopping in Uk had a high debt burden.

Tom Hunter, a shareholder in a different department store, Allders, made a hostile offer to purchase the company in 2003. During this time, many House of Fraser stores in Scotland were removed or closed. Mike Ashley bought the company and planned to rename Frasers and open new stores. The acquisition has led to some supplier relationships to be damaged, which has led to uncertainty within the company.
